Your electric furnace is a complex system made up of various components that work together to keep your home comfortable. Over time, parts like heating elements or relays may wear out or malfunction, causing your system to lose efficiency or stop working altogether. Alternatively, the blower assembly can experience issues such as motor wear or unbalanced fan blades, leading to poor airflow and inconsistent heating.
Additionally, safety features like the limit switch can also fail. If the limit switch malfunctions, it may prevent the furnace from shutting off when it overheats, posing potential safety hazards. Other common sources of furnace trouble include damaged wiring, faulty control boards, or worn-out capacitors.
Signs that critical components of your electric furnace need repair include:
- Increasing electricity costs
- Short cycling issues
- Burning smells
- Frequent circuit breaker trips
- Weak airflow
- Insufficient heating
- Strange noises

Alternatively, if your furnace is older and repairs will cost more than half what a new system would, our technician will suggest considering an electric furnace replacement. Replacing an aging electric furnace can offer several benefits, including reducing the risk of unexpected breakdowns.
Additionally, manufacturers design modern furnaces to meet higher efficiency standards, which can significantly reduce operating costs over time. These savings can offset the cost of a new system, making it a practical investment. Upgrading can also improve overall comfort, as newer models provide more consistent heating and advanced features like compatibility with smart technology.
